Sadiq Khan: Fresh Air

As Mayor of London, Sadiq Khan has the immense task of trying to improve the lives and experiences of everyone who lives, works or visits the English capital. 

At the age of 43, Khan was unexpectedly diagnosed with adult-onset asthma, brought on by decades of breathing the city’s toxic air, and exacerbated by training for the 2014 London marathon. This discovery transformed Khan into one of the world’s most prominent politicians campaigning on green issues for their constituents – because clean air is a matter of life and death. 

Today, Khan joins director of the V&A Dundee, Leonie Bell, to talk about his book Breathe: How to Win a Greener World, what a ‘liveable’ city really means, how city planners and dwellers keep up with the pace of expansion, and the role of cities in battling the climate crisis.
